Why is Georgian Bay water so clear?

Offshore Georgian Bay water is very clear and colourless. These waters are clear and colourless, less acidic (or basic), and higher in alkalinity and dissolved minerals. These influences come from the extensive areas of limestone bedrock on the western shores of the lake.

Why isn’t Georgian Bay a lake?

Lake Huron was the first of the Great Lakes to be discovered by European explorers. In fact, the early explorers listed Georgian Bay as a separate sixth lake because it’s nearly separated by Manitoulin Island and the Bruce Peninsula.

What is the deepest part of Georgian Bay?

165 m
Georgian Bay/Max depth

The bay is 120 miles (190 km) long and 50 miles (80 km) wide, and the depth (generally 100–300 feet [30–90 m]) reaches a maximum of 540 feet (165 m) near the Main Channel, which leads to Lake Huron. Flowerpot Island, part of the Georgian Bay Islands National Park, Georgian Bay, Ontario, Can.
